NQ Exploration to pocket C$1 million with placement of equity units
Non-brokered deal offers units of common stock, flow-through stock
By Devika Patel
Knoxville, Tenn., Oct. 15 - NQ Exploration Inc. said it will sell 1,000 units at C$1,000.00 apiece in a non-brokered private placement. The offering will raise C$1 million.
Each unit consists of 6,666 flow-through shares at C$0.12 per share, 2,000 common shares at C$0.10 per share, and 1,000 warrants, with each warrant exercisable at C$0.125 for two years.
The strike price reflects a 13.64% premium to C$0.11, the Oct. 14 closing share price.
Based in Laval, Quebec, NQ is a mining company.
